2,3,4-Trifluorotoluene
99%
- Product Code: 115139
Alias:
1,2,3-Trifluoro-4-methylbenzene
CAS:
193533-92-5
Molecular Weight: | 146.11 g./mol | Molecular Formula: | C₇H₅F₃ |
---|---|---|---|
EC Number: | MDL Number: | MFCD00075194 | |
Melting Point: | Boiling Point: | 126-127 °C(lit.) | |
Density: | 1.222 g/mL at 25 °C(lit.) | Storage Condition: | room temperature |
Product Description:
The chemical is primarily used as an intermediate in the synthesis of pharmaceuticals and agrochemicals. Its trifluoromethyl group makes it valuable for creating compounds with enhanced biological activity and stability. In the pharmaceutical industry, it is often utilized in the development of active pharmaceutical ingredients (APIs) for drugs targeting various diseases, including central nervous system disorders and cancer. Additionally, it serves as a building block in the production of specialty chemicals, such as liquid crystals and polymers, where its fluorine atoms contribute to unique material properties like thermal stability and chemical resistance. In agrochemicals, it is employed to create advanced pesticides and herbicides with improved efficacy and environmental safety. Its role in these industries highlights its versatility and importance in modern chemical synthesis.
